Resolution of the European Parliament on teacher and student mobility

A Resolution of the European Parliament of 25 January 1991, published in OJ No C 48 of 25.2.1991 (which became available in May 1991), on "the European dimension at university level, with particular reference to teacher and student mobility", concerns the COMETT, ERASMUS, LINGUA and TEMPUS programmes. Parliament welcomes their success, particularly in promoting the mobility of students and teachers/lecturers in higher education. This represents a Community-wide effort to provide the best training for the future European workforce, prepares students directly for the completion of the internal market and contributes actively to the development of a sense of European citizenship. Inter alia, Parliament proposes that the Commission draw up an optimization strategy to eliminate the shortcomings of existing programmes and include them in a multiannual general framework programme for higher education administered by a single consultative committee, also coordinating with programmes such as FORCE and EUROTECHNET.
